pub struct DeleteAliasFluentBuilder { /* private fields */ }
Expand description
Fluent builder constructing a request to DeleteAlias
.
Remove one or more specified aliases from a set of aliases for a given user.

sourcepub async fn send(
self
) -> Result<DeleteAliasOutput, SdkError<DeleteAliasError, HttpResponse>>
pub async fn send( self ) -> Result<DeleteAliasOutput, SdkError<DeleteAliasError, HttpResponse>>
Sends the request and returns the response.
If an error occurs, an SdkError
will be returned with additional details that
can be matched against.
By default, any retryable failures will be retried twice. Retry behavior is configurable with the RetryConfig, which can be set when configuring the client.
